B-Mets' Ninth-Inning Rally Falls Short

August 2, 2008 - Eastern League (EL1)

The Binghamton Mets scored four runs with two outs in the ninth, but the New Britain Rock Cats held on for an 8-5 win at New Britain Stadium Saturday. The loss snaps Binghamton's win streak at three games.

New Britain (45-67) scored four runs of their own off Jose Sanchez (10-6) with two outs in the first. David Winfree notched a run-scoring single before back-to-back doubles by Danny Valencia and Matt Moses drove in three more for a 4-0 advantage.

Mike Carp got one of the runs back for Binghamton (60-55) with a solo homer to right. But that would be all Jay Rainville (8-8) would allow over six innings of work.

The Rock Cats added to their lead in the bottom of the third, when Winfree reached on an error and scored on a subsequent error. Winfree's groundout in the seventh scored another before Drew Butera's sacrifice fly and Dustin Martin's RBI single in the eighth put New Britain ahead 8-1.

Caleb Stewart drew a one-out walk off reliever Zach Ward in the ninth and moved to third on Shawn Bowman's base hit. Salomon Manriquez followed with a single to right, bringing in Stewart, before Bowman scored on Josh Petersen's double. Jonathan Malo added a single that scored Manriquez and Petersen, but that was as close as the B-Mets would get. Ward held on for his first save in three chances.

Sunday, the Binghamton Mets play the rubber game of a three-game series against the New Britain Rock Cats. Eric Brown (5-8, 5.67) will start for Binghamton against lefty Ryan Mullins (7-8, 4.49) of New Britain. First pitch is scheduled for 1:35 p.m. at New Britain Stadium with the radio broadcast beginning at 1:20 on Newsradio 1290 WNBF.

Notes: seven of Binghamton's eight hits came with two outs...Mike Carp has had a hand in five of the nine runs Binghamton has scored in the series, driving in four...Bowman has hit safely in 15 straight games between Binghamton and High-A St. Lucie.
